Key Players and Standouts
Despite their challenges, the Fever have shown glimpses of potential through standout performances from rookie Aliyah Boston. Drafted as the first overall pick in the 2023 WNBA Draft, Boston has impressed fans with her strong defensive skills and adaptability. Additionally, veterans like Kelsey Mitchell and NaLyssa Smith continue to provide leadership, both on and off the court, helping to mentor younger teammates and maintain a competitive spirit.
